Remarks FAA
- THIS AIRPORT HAS BEEN SURVEYED BY THE NATIONAL GEODETIC SURVEY.
- TOUCH AND GO LANDINGS NOT AUTHORIZED.
- ULTRALIGHTS NOT AUTHORIZED.
- FOR NOISE ABATEMENT RY 17 RIGHT TURN TO HDG 215 DEG AFT TKOF TO AVOID OVERFLIGHT OF SCHOOL.
- TREE LINES EAST, WEST & NORTH OF ARPT - UNLIGHTED.
- FOR CD CTC NORCAL APCH AT 916-361-6874.
- THE ARPT IS CURRENTLY CLSD TO NGT OPS.
- 17/35 NSTD CNTRLN SPACING & WIDTH.
- RWY 17 /35 NSTD CNTRLN SPACING & WIDTH.
- LONGL AND LATERAL CRACKING.

About L36
Rio Linda Airport (L36) is an airport in Rio Linda, CA, at 45 ft MSL. It has 1 runway, the longest 2,625 ft, with no control tower (pilot-controlled). Does L36 have a control tower?
No. Rio Linda Airport is a non-towered (pilot-controlled) airport; use the published CTAF/UNICOM on the Comms & NavAids tab.
What is the longest runway at L36?
Rio Linda Airport has 1 runway; the longest is 2,625 ft. See the Runways tab for headings, surface, and lighting.
Where is L36?
Rio Linda Airport is in Rio Linda, CA, at an elevation of 45 ft MSL. Coordinates: 38.6750, -121.4450.
